BACKGROUND: Although it is generally acknowledged that exposure to iodine contrast agents can interfere with thyroid function, little is known about the incidence of iodine-induced hypothyroidism in young children (younger than the age of 4 years). STUDY OBJECTIVES: This was a retrospective cohort study to estimate the incidence rate of detected hypothyroidism in a US-based general population of pediatric patients exposed to an iodinated contrast agent. SETTING: The study was conducted in Kaiser Permanente Northern California, an integrated health care delivery system. STUDY POPULATION: This study included 2320 pediatric patients younger than 4 years of age who had a diagnostic procedure with an iodinated contrast agent during years 2008 to 2016. RESULTS: Among 2320 young children who met our study criteria, we identified 34 who met the initial criteria to be a case of hypothyroidism. The incidence density ratio for all hypothyroidism in iodine contrast agent-exposed patients was 1.33 per 1000 person months (95% confidence interval, 0.9-1.8). Most cases appeared to have subclinical hypothyroidism. The rate was higher for the probably iodine-induced cases (0.90 per 1000 person months) compared with cases with a possible alternate etiology (0.43 per 1000 person months), for males compared with females, and among children who had a heart catheterization compared with those with a computed tomography scan. It was also highest among the youngest children (younger than 3 months old), and decreased with increasing age. DISCUSSION: Our finding of hypothyroidism in young children exposed to iodine contrast agents (1.33 per 1000 person months 95% confidence interval, 0.9-1.8) is broadly consistent with the sparse literature on this outcome.
